What the averages hide
The averages here are honest — no hidden extremes worth planning around. Across the twenty years measured, the hottest June day reached 35.9 °C and the coldest night fell to 1.7 °C, and the wettest single day dropped 68 mm — roughly 79% of the month's rain in one day.
June is statistically steady but not small: the year-to-year variation is modest in relative terms, yet the wettest June on record still delivered 157 mm against 30 mm in the driest. In a month this wet, even a tame spread is a lot of rain in absolute terms — the 86 mm average is a reasonable planning figure, not a promise.
Wind is light at 10.9 km/h, so the temperature on the page is close to the temperature on your skin, and humidity is unremarkable at 62%.
How June sits in the year
The month is on the way up: 4.2 °C warmer than May, and July adds another 3.7 °C. Late in the month feels noticeably different from the start of it, which is worth knowing if the trip is short. Rain has already shifted: 5 days more than May had.
Daylight in June
June is at or near the longest days of Saskatoon's year: 16.7 hours of daylight, holding steady all month. Evenings are the real gain — dinner outdoors still happens in full light.
An inland climate
Saskatoon has no sea to moderate it, and it shows: 44.7 °C separates the hottest afternoon of the year from the coldest night. That is a genuinely continental range, and it means summer and winter here are barely the same place.

Every month in Saskatoon
| Month | High °C | Low °C | Rain days | Rain mm | Humidity % | Daylight h | Score |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| -8.7 | -18.5 | 6 | 22 | 93 | 8.2 | 28 |
| February | -7.2 | -17.6 | 5 | 16 | 91 | 9.9 | 30 |
| March | 1.7 | -9.2 | 6 | 21 | 79 | 11.8 | 28 |
| April | 11.1 | -1.2 | 8 | 35 | 63 | 13.8 | 56 |
| May | 18.3 | 5 | 9 | 46 | 57 | 15.6 | 79 |
| June | 22.5 | 10.6 | 14 | 86 | 62 | 16.7 | 73 |
| July | 26.2 | 13.8 | 11 | 60 | 59 | 16.3 | 81 |
| August | 25.2 | 12.4 | 10 | 48 | 59 | 14.8 | 83 |
| September | 19.5 | 6.9 | 8 | 44 | 63 | 12.8 | 84 |
| October | 10.1 | -0.3 | 8 | 32 | 73 | 10.8 | 55 |
| November | 0.2 | -7.7 | 7 | 26 | 83 | 8.9 | 27 |
| December | -7.5 | -15.5 | 6 | 19 | 90 | 7.8 | 28 |
